CareDx is a leading precision medicine diagnostics company advancing care in transplant, specialty oncology, and cell therapy. Through our innovative portfolio of molecular diagnostics, digital health solutions, AI-powered data and analytics, and patient support services, we partner with healthcare providers, patients, and biopharma organizations to help inform clinical decision-making and improve patient outcomes.

Within CareDx's Specialty Oncology business, we are focused on improving the management of HPV-driven cancers through innovative diagnostic solutions. NavDx®, our blood-based DNA test, helps clinicians detect molecular signs of disease recurrence, monitor treatment response, and guide patient management throughout the care journey. Our team is committed to expanding access to actionable insights that support more informed cancer care.

The purpose of the Exception Handling Resolution Specialist is to serve a molecular diagnostics lab in resolving exception events pertaining to patient results. You will assist the Exception Handling Resolution group in day-to-day quality control, exception cases resolution and internal/external outreach and documentation. You are responsible for ensuring that the documentation of procedures related to resolving exception cases meets all regulatory requirements, reviewing data for accuracy, and issuing test reports in a timely manner.
